Job Description
WSP is currently initiating a search for a Project Estimator to join our Estimating team. This individual will report to our client’s office in Amarillo, TX (Hybrid 2 times per week). Employees may travel to a WSP office (Fort Worth, TX) for periodic meetings. This Opportunity The Project Estimator contributes to the development of cost estimates for a range of infrastructure and building projects by applying established knowledge of estimating methods and construction practices. This role performs quantity take-offs, supports pricing and scope analysis, and assists with developing detailed cost data in alignment with client and project requirements. With guidance, the position begins to take responsibility for discipline-specific estimating tasks and deliverables. The position supports to estimate development and review activities that inform planning and decision making, with a focus on consistency, transparency, and adherence to defined estimating standards. Your Impact • Interpret project specifications, drawings, and scope documentation to identify relevant cost components • Perform quantity take-offs for multiple construction disciplines, including civil, structural, architectural, and mechanical systems • Input and maintain estimate information using approved estimating software and templates • Research and apply appropriate labor and material cost information based on location, project type, and duration • Assist in the preparation of detailed cost breakdowns appropriate to the phase of work • Contribute to the development of direct and indirect cost estimates for construction work • Coordinate with discipline leads, designers, and engineers to clarify design assumptions and construction methods • Develop cost comparisons and variance reports to evaluate alternatives and value engineering options • Track estimate versions and maintain organized documentation for internal review and audit purposes • Assist with the creation of scope clarifications, inclusions, and exclusions for bid proposals • Support the development of unit pricing, productivity rates, and escalation factors in estimate development • Participate in internal estimate reviews and provide input on cost drivers and risk areas • Perform site visits or attend pre-bid meetings as needed to support estimating tasks • Ensure compliance with corporate standards, estimating procedures, and client-specific requirements • Maintain records of assumptions, methods, and reference data used in each estimate • Assist in the evaluation of historical project data to support benchmarking and cost validation • Contribute to cost modeling and early-stage budgeting efforts for feasibility studies or conceptual designs • Collaborate with internal stakeholders to ensure accuracy, consistency, and completeness of estimates • Analyze historical project cost data to identify trends, ratios, and cost drivers that support estimate development • Participate in training, development, and process improvement initiatives to enhance estimating capability • Exercise responsible and ethical decision-making regarding company funds, resources, and conduct, and adhere to WSP’s Code of Conduct and related policies and procedures • Perform additional responsibilities as required by business needs Who You Are Required Qualifications • Bachelor’s Degree in Civil Engineering, Construction Management, Construction Science, or a closely related discipline, or proven equivalent experience • 1 to 3 years of relevant post-education experience in estimating or related areas • Proficiency in construction estimating fundamentals, including quantity-based estimating • Proficiency with estimating and reporting tools, including Microsoft Excel and estimating software (e.g., InEight, RSMeans, Bluebeam or similar) • Ability to review and interpret construction documents, specifications, and technical drawings • Understanding of labor productivity concepts and cost build-up principles used in construction estimating • Working knowledge of standard estimating deliverables and documentation practices • Ability to interpret and use contractor/vendor cost inputs as reference information for estimating • Ability to clearly document estimating approach, assumptions and methodologies • Basic understanding of direct and indirect cost components and unit-rate concepts used in construction estimating • Proficiency in Microsoft Excel, Word, and Office 365 • Ability to navigate enterprise data systems to support estimating inputs • Strong organizational and documentation skills with attention to detail • Ability to communicate clearly with internal stakeholders and design teams • Willingness to learn estimating processes, templates, and documentation standards, and to improve estimating consistency over time • Ability to prioritize multiple assignments and meet deadlines under guidance • Familiarity with industry construction standards and building methods • Analytical mindset and ability to synthesize data from multiple sources • Awareness of safety, environmental, and permitting considerations that can affect construction scope and cost • Demonstrated interest in pursuing a long-term career in cost estimating • Ability to contribute to team discussions and collaborative problem-solving • Experience using historical project actuals to develop ratios, trends, and benchmarks that inform estimates • Commitment to ethical practices and compliance with corporate policies Preferred Qualifications • Bachelors Degree with advanced course work or training related to construction estimating, engineering economics or cost analysis • Experience supporting cost estimates for public infrastructure or large capital projects • Exposure to alternative project delivery models and how they influence construction cost estimating • Familiarity with construction practices common to energy infrastructure projects • OSHA 10 certification or equivalent safety training
